Grant Overview

Enhancing Accessibility in the Workplace

The focus of this funding opportunity centers on enhancing workplace accessibility for individuals with disabilities. Organizations that apply for this funding must demonstrate a commitment to creating environments that facilitate inclusion and remove barriers to employment. The funding prioritizes initiatives that improve physical access, provide assistive technologies, and train businesses on best practices for accommodating employees with disabilities. Importantly, this grant does not support initiatives purely aimed at social programs; it is strictly geared towards workplace modifications and training.

Key Challenges in Workplace Accessibility

Many organizations encounter significant challenges when trying to make their workplaces accessible. Issues range from insufficient funding for physical modifications to a lack of awareness about the needs of disabled employees. Additionally, many businesses struggle with understanding compliance-related obligations under the Americans with Disabilities Act (ADA) and how it applies across various sectors. Grant recipients must therefore have clear strategies in place to overcome these challenges, ensuring that their projects lead to tangible, compliant solutions.

Required Resources for Implementation

Successfully implementing accessible workplace initiatives requires a multifaceted approach that includes dedicated financial and staffing resources. Organizations must budget for physical renovations, such as widening doorways, installing ramps, and purchasing technologies that aid productivity for disabled employees. They will also need skilled personnel who can manage the implementation process, including training staff on accessibility policies and practices. Furthermore, ongoing assessments of workplace conditions will be necessary to ensure compliance and continuous improvement.

Common Implementation Pitfalls

One common pitfall is overlooking the importance of employee input during the accessibility design process. Programs that fail to engage disabled employees in discussions about their specific needs often miss critical opportunities for improvement. Additionally, organizations may underestimate the timeframe required for making substantial changes, leading to rushed implementations that do not fully address accessibility concerns. Ensuring comprehensive planning that incorporates feedback and realistic timelines is essential for successful outcomes.
